Description

Number 20 High Street is a 17th-century building that has been restored. It features colourwashed rubble and a thatched roof with stone coping on the kneelers at the west gable. The building has two storeys and displays varied fenestration, including two-light casement windows. Numbers 16 to 20 (even) and the former smithy are part of a group.
